Transaction 50295d87e9cf53b21af531961226555897470c279a1fed1859d20e43886510ed

1 Input
2 Outputs
  • 50295d87e9cf53b21af531961226555897470c279a1fed1859d20e43886510ed:0
  • value  251392
    address  35CAtXnXfoeHs8Dkv96rxhffMowDKzEDDx
  • 50295d87e9cf53b21af531961226555897470c279a1fed1859d20e43886510ed:1
  • value  2242170
    address  19BwbdnFrzqLFL6eM62mYFX1wNNjZ1WxcF